There isn't a globally recognized, standardized certification specifically titled "Certified Professional in Marine Hydrodynamics." The field of marine hydrodynamics is typically covered within broader maritime engineering, naval architecture, or ocean engineering programs. However, we can discuss the knowledge and skills a professional in this area would possess and the pathways to gaining such expertise.
Learning outcomes for professionals working with marine hydrodynamics include a deep understanding of fluid mechanics principles as applied to marine environments. This encompasses wave theory, ship hydrostatics and hydrodynamics, propulsion systems, and the analysis of hydrodynamic forces on marine structures. Competency in computational fluid dynamics (CFD) and numerical modeling is also crucial, alongside practical experience with experimental techniques in hydrodynamic testing.
The duration of education required varies greatly. Undergraduate degrees in relevant fields like naval architecture, ocean engineering, or mechanical engineering usually take four years. Postgraduate studies, such as Master's or PhD programs specializing in marine hydrodynamics, add further years of specialized learning. The development of expertise also often involves on-the-job training and practical experience.
Industry relevance for a Certified Professional in Marine Hydrodynamics (or someone with equivalent skills) is exceptionally high. The maritime industry, encompassing shipbuilding, offshore engineering, naval design, and oceanographic research, constantly demands professionals with these skills. Expertise in this area is essential for designing efficient and safe ships, offshore platforms, and underwater vehicles; performing hydrodynamic simulations and analyses; and optimizing marine operations.
While a formal "Certified Professional in Marine Hydrodynamics" certification may not exist, the skills and knowledge gained through accredited educational programs and professional experience are highly valued across various maritime sectors. Individuals seeking to enter this field should focus on acquiring a strong foundation in relevant engineering disciplines and developing practical skills via internships and employment within the industry.
